Nandita Natarajan is a Swiss award-winning crossover soprano, voice-over, and poetry reader, best known in Europe for her third-place in the Swiss Eurovision selections with the song ‘Le Monde Danse,’ which emphasizes environmental awareness.
She made her media debut at the age of 14 on Swiss television, where she was honored with the Télétop Press Music Award. Her inaugural single, ‘J’veux Pas Choisir,’ quickly garnered success in Switzerland, Belgium, and Canada, establishing her presence among Francophone audiences. Her notable works also include ‘L’oiseau,’ arranged by French composer Calogero, ‘Snow Flakes’ for the BBC, ‘Adagio,’ ‘Cançoa do Mar’ in Portuguese, and ‘Lingashtakam’ in Sanskrit.
